(16:137:541) Enterprise Software Architecture

Course Number
16:137:541
Credits
3
Semesters(s) Offered
Spring
Description

Learn about the design and processes contained within modern enterprise software, with special emphasis on systems in use in large organizations such as Oracle EBS, JD Edwards, and SAP. Examine the business processes supported by such systems and the internal data structures that represent them. Learn Agile/SCRUM project management processes. Study disaster recovery, high availability, and inexpensive application scaling. Special emphasis will be given to business process analysis and re-engineering. Complete a project related to enterprise software.

Course Objectives

Upon completion of this course, have knowledge of:

  1. Modules and functions of major enterprise software components
  2. The organization of a typical IT department
  3. The processes employed in a typical IT department
  4. Requirements Analysis and Gathering
  5. Basic Accounting
  6. Enterprise software implementation
  7. New installations
  8. Upgrades
  9. Conversions
  10. Risks in ERP implementations
  11. The role of mobile applications
  12. Integration Technologies
  13. CEP
  14. Distributed Caching
  15. Web Services

Technical Skills

  • Agile/SCRUM project management
  • Basic accounting